If there’s one dish that truly defines Bihari cuisine, it’s Litti Chokha. This rustic classic features spiced sattu (roasted chickpea flour) stuffed into whole wheat dough balls called litti, perfectly paired with a simple, flavorful vegetable mash known as chokha, made with onion, garlic, green chilies and mustard oil.
